    The Vibe

    Jingangshan BBQ sits squarely in Harbin’s wood-and-coal grilling tradition, delivering a rustic, smoke-forward experience that feels intentionally rough-hewn rather than polished. The grill is central — both as a flavour engine and as a source of warmth on frigid nights — and the room operates on communal, quick-paced rituals: skewers arrive in succession, seasoning leans toward cumin and dried chili, and smoke defines the atmosphere. It’s a classic, working-class expression of northeastern Chinese BBQ where comfort and intensity trump refinement; expect hearty, unapologetically smoky food and a cozy, convivial setting designed for sharing.

    Ordering Tips

    Order with sharing in mind: pick a mix of signature skewers such as grilled cod, grilled beans and tripe skewers to sample the range of textures and smoke levels. Seasonings in this region skew toward cumin and dried chili, so be prepared for a pronounced, savory-spicy profile. Pace your ordering — items come quickly and are meant to be eaten communally — and lean into the smoky, robust flavours rather than expecting subtlety. If you’re coming from Cantonese or fine-dining grill traditions, brace for a heavier smoke presence that is central to the Dongbei shaokao style.
